CPE had a surprise visitor for 4th grade This week! Mrs. Jennifer’s ELA classes participated in the Honor Flight letter writing program in September. Her students were randomly matched with a veteran flying to DC to visit the monuments dedicated to the veterans who bravely fought for our freedoms.
Mrs. Jennifer’s classes assigned veteran, Mr. Spaulding, sent thank you emails to the classes that wrote to him. He was so touched with their positive notes of love and appreciation. In fact, he was SO excited to receive the letters that he and his wife took a “slight” detour on their road trip from Wisconsin and came to CPE!!!!
When he walked in the room, Mrs. Jennifer’s students were literally amazed to see him!!!
He was received with rounds of applause, huge smiles and more words of support and admiration! Mr. Spaulding was so touched with their words of love and gratitude that he got emotional numerous times.
It was a pleasure to meet Mr. Spaulding in person and to see the result of our written words of support!

Grading Period Celebrations
Celebrations take place at the end of every grading period. Students who go the entire grading period without any major office referrals get to participate in these events. Students start fresh for every grading period event.
